2. Call Roadside Assistance

A car lock out lockout can be a frustrating and inconvenient situation that leaves you feeling in a state of utter helplessness. To avoid a lockout in your car ensure you keep a spare key in your purse or wallet and place it under your car or give a friend a spare to leave at their home. You can also make use of a tool to open the locked door open in the event of a need.

If you're stuck inside an automobile the first thing you need to do is examine the situation to determine whether your keys are locked inside. Take a few deep breaths and then verify whether you can unlock the doors or access them from the outside. If not, contact roadside assistance.

Many auto insurance providers include roadside assistance coverage as an optional add-on however, you can also find it with other service providers such as an auto club or credit card. Professionals are usually available to unlock your car using various strategies and tools. A professional can reset the key fob on your car's keyless system to start your journey.

If you don't have a similar program, you can still call your local police department for assistance. This is only to be done in the event of an emergency, such as the case when your pet or children are stuck in the car. It's not for you to call 911 because you lost your keys. It is important to know that 911 numbers are only for emergencies. If you dial to inform them that you've locked your keys in your car, it could take some time until an expert arrives.

Be sure to inquire about the cost of roadside assistance prior to you make a call. You may be entitled to one free lockout every year, depending on your membership. Also, you might need to pay out of pocket. Find out whether your roadside assistance provider has locksmiths in their team. This may be an alternative method to retrieve your keys.

4. Try a DIY solution

If you discover that have locked the keys to your car, it can be a frightening experience. It is important to be calm, take a look at the situation and decide what to do next. It is best to contact a locksmith before trying any DIY techniques that could cause further damage to your vehicle or an even more expensive bill.

There are several ways to get your car keys back without calling an expert. These methods involve using things you already have at your home. The first step is to ensure that the trunk isn't locked. Certain modern vehicles have security features that prevent the trunk opening. Go through the owner's manual or contact Longo Toyota to find out whether your vehicle is equipped with this feature.

Another alternative is to make use of a shoelace. This method is only applicable to cars that have post locks, which are the types of locks that extend straight from the door frame. This trick only works only if the lock isn't compromised, so it's best to try this on a more recent vehicle that is less likely to be stolen.

The last resort is to break a window, but it's important to do this in a safe manner and only when there is an emergency, such as a child or pet inside the car. It's also important to remember that breaking a window will likely require replacement of the glass which can be costly.
